【廣告】
反射內(nèi)存通訊原理
豪恩科技——專業(yè)反射內(nèi)存卡供應商,我們?yōu)槟鷰硪韵滦畔ⅰ?
反射內(nèi)存光纖網(wǎng)絡采用了先進特殊的技術,具備了很強的支持分布實時系統(tǒng)的數(shù)據(jù)傳輸能力。在每個需要實時通訊的節(jié)點上插入反射內(nèi)存網(wǎng)卡(節(jié)點卡),每塊節(jié)點卡都有自己獨立的局部內(nèi)存,它通過局部內(nèi)存映射將網(wǎng)卡上的局部內(nèi)存映射到主機內(nèi)存,用戶讀寫網(wǎng)卡上的數(shù)據(jù)就如同讀寫主機內(nèi)存上的數(shù)據(jù)一樣快速方便。另外,每塊反射內(nèi)存網(wǎng)卡又通過網(wǎng)絡內(nèi)存映射,將分布節(jié)點卡上的局部內(nèi)存映射到一個虛擬的全局內(nèi)存,即每個節(jié)點在寫入本地節(jié)點卡的數(shù)據(jù)同時也寫入所有其他節(jié)點卡的內(nèi)存。這樣,用戶對本地節(jié)點內(nèi)存的讀寫相當于對全局內(nèi)存進行讀寫,而這個全局內(nèi)存是所有分布節(jié)點都可見反射的,從而實現(xiàn)分布節(jié)點間的數(shù)據(jù)通訊。通過這種方式,所有的節(jié)點能透明并確定地傳送中斷、消息或者數(shù)據(jù)塊到其他的節(jié)點。
反射內(nèi)存卡實時網(wǎng)絡需求
為提升計算能力,人們自然地想到研發(fā)性能更強的計算機,如天河系列等超級計算機應運而生,但超級計算機研制周期長、成本大、應用領域受限。為此,提出了集群系統(tǒng)概念,計算機集群系統(tǒng)是通過網(wǎng)絡將PC機或工作站連接起來組成高的性能計算系統(tǒng)。集群系統(tǒng)將一個任務并行在多臺計算機上執(zhí)行,組成一個實時系統(tǒng)。
在實時系統(tǒng)中,系統(tǒng)終結果的正確性不僅依賴于每一步計算得到的邏輯結果,而且依賴于得到結果的時刻,任務的完成時間是實時系統(tǒng)的決定性特征。根據(jù)實時性能的要求程度,實時系統(tǒng)可認為兩類,即軟實時和硬實時系統(tǒng)。對于軟實時系統(tǒng),要求事件相應是實時的,但并不是嚴格強制的。但是,對于硬實時系統(tǒng)來講,每個任務都有一個處理截止事件,任務必須在規(guī)定的時間內(nèi)完成,否則會影響全局任務的完成,給系統(tǒng)帶來不希望的破壞或者造成不可恢復的災難性后果。目前許多實時系統(tǒng)都采用硬實時系統(tǒng),因為具有更強的實時性能。實時系統(tǒng)的應用需要實時互聯(lián),構建實時網(wǎng)絡,完成數(shù)據(jù)在網(wǎng)絡節(jié)點間的實時傳輸。實時網(wǎng)絡必須具備高速、可靠、可預測三個特點,重要的是通信的可預測性,可預測性是指實時網(wǎng)絡中各個節(jié)點之間數(shù)據(jù)傳輸?shù)臅r間是確定的。隨著實時網(wǎng)絡應用領域的不斷擴展,目前已不僅僅局限于計算機集群系統(tǒng)的互聯(lián),而是廣泛地應用在各種具有實時需求的互聯(lián)系統(tǒng)中。
反射內(nèi)存
反射內(nèi)存可以在分布系統(tǒng)中實現(xiàn)內(nèi)存到內(nèi)存的通信。在實時通信網(wǎng)的節(jié)點機上各插一塊反射內(nèi)存卡,卡上帶有雙口內(nèi)存,各層軟件可以讀寫這些內(nèi)存。當數(shù)據(jù)被寫入一臺機器的反射內(nèi)存卡的內(nèi)存中后,反射內(nèi)存卡FPGA硬件通過光纖自動將數(shù)據(jù)傳輸?shù)綄崟r通信網(wǎng)上其他反射內(nèi)存網(wǎng)中反射內(nèi)存節(jié)點卡的內(nèi)存里。通常,一個節(jié)點的更新只有不到0.4us的時間延遲,傳輸遍歷所有反射內(nèi)存卡,所有反射內(nèi)存中對應地址都被寫入對應數(shù)據(jù)。因此,實時通信網(wǎng)上各成員在訪問數(shù)據(jù)時,只要訪問本地反射內(nèi)存卡的內(nèi)存即可。
使用反射內(nèi)存卡進行組網(wǎng)時常采用兩種網(wǎng)絡拓撲結構:環(huán)型和星型結構。
期望大家在選購反射內(nèi)存卡時多一份細心,少一份浮躁,不要錯過細節(jié)疑問。想要了解更多反射內(nèi)存卡的相關資訊,歡迎撥打圖片上的熱線電話?。?!